A.k.a. Ángel García
Guitarist, born July 23, 1945 in Misiones, Argentina. A well-travelled and recognised performer (many years as part of Luis Alberto Del Parana / Reynaldo Meza's Paraguayos troupé before settling in the USA for a time), Mr. Garcia also gives guitar workshops and has recorded several albums in Europe, most notably with Italian songstress Mina (3). Angel "Pato" Garcia ("pato" is Spanish for "duck") has subsequently moved to Paraguay, recorded a tribute CD of Luis Alberto Del Parana songs and co-founded the "Guairá Producciones" co..
